    Abstract: In systems and methods of random access preamble selection, a first plurality of random access preambles and a second plurality of random access preambles are stored at an access node. A random access channel request is received from a wireless device at the access node, the random access channel request comprising an application type of an application running on the wireless device, and a network load, a priority class of the wireless device, and a mobility of the wireless device are determined. When the first plurality of random access preambles is not exhausted, the network load meets a load criteria, the priority class of the wireless device meets a priority criteria, the mobility of the wireless device meets a mobility criteria, and the application type of the application meets an application criteria a random access preamble is assigned to the wireless device from the first plurality of random access preambles.

    Abstract: In systems and methods of access node selection, signal level criteria and a signal quality criteria are provided, and a received signal level and a received signal quality are determined based on a signal from the access node to the wireless device. An application requirement is determined of an application running on the wireless device. Based on a comparison of the received signal level and the signal level criteria, a comparison of the received signal quality and the signal quality criteria, and the application requirement, the wireless device is instructed to perform an initial access procedure with the access node.

    Abstract: In systems and method of frequency band selection, a mobility and an application requirement of an application running on a wireless device are determined for a wireless device in communication with an access node over a first frequency band using a first radio access technology. When it is detecting that a signal level of the first frequency band meets a handover criteria, a message is sent to the wireless device comprising information of a second frequency band and a third frequency band, wherein the second and third frequency bands use a second radio access technology. The wireless device is instructed to communicate with the access node using one of the second and third frequency bands based on the determined mobility and application requirement.

    Abstract: Systems and methods are described for determining candidates for handover of wireless devices in a wireless network. An application requirement, a mobility, and an activity factor associated with wireless devices in communication with a first access node may be used to classify wireless devices. The first access node may then receive signal information and identifiers of second access nodes from the wireless devices. The second access node identifiers may be transmitted in response to a reporting event based on a first signal level of the first access node and second signal levels of the second access nodes. A communication link between the first access node and each second access node may be used to transmit second access node network characteristics to the first access node in order to determine if the second access node is a candidate for handover of wireless devices having classification criteria.

    Abstract: A method for donor selection in a relay access node includes identifying a plurality of candidate donor access nodes and obtaining one or more characteristics associated with each of the plurality of candidate donor access nodes. The method further includes determining a primary donor access node based on a comparison of the one or more characteristics between each of the plurality of candidate donor access nodes, and receiving a reference signal transmitted by the primary donor access node at a transmission power higher than a transmission power of downlink information transmitted by the primary donor access node. One or more quality characteristics of the primary donor access node are evaluated, and based on the one or more quality characteristics meeting a predetermined threshold, a connection to the primary donor access node is requested. Devices and systems relate to donor selection.

    Abstract: Systems and methods are described for determining candidates for handover of wireless devices in a wireless network. A first access node in communication with one or more wireless devices may receive signal information for second access nodes from the wireless devices. A communication link between the first access node and each second access node may be used to transmit second access node network characteristics to the first access node. The first access node may store information about second access nodes in a neighbor relation table. If a removal condition is satisfied, one or more second access nodes may be removed from the first access node neighbor relation table and may be blacklisted. Blacklisted second access nodes may be monitored for improvements in signal information or network characteristics. Improved second access nodes may be removed from the blacklist based on a comparison with threshold values for signal information and network characteristics.

    Abstract: Systems and methods are described for controlling a reference signal mode to facilitate beamforming. A load amount for reference signals from one or more wireless devices in communication with an access node is determined and compared with load level criteria. When the load amount meets or exceeds the load level criteria, the one or more wireless devices are directed to transmit reference signals using a subband mode of transmission. A subband quality is determined for a plurality of subbands available for the one or more wireless devices and a subband for reference signal transmission is selected from the plurality of subbands based on channel quality criteria. Wireless transmission, such as from an access node, to the one or more wireless devices is scheduled utilizing beamforming based on the reference signal.
